From a solid metallic cylinder of height 24 cm, a cone of same height and same base (ascylinder) is taken out. The density of the metal is 10 gm per cm'. If the mass of the remainingportion of the cylinder is 24.64 kg, then find the cost required to paint the remaining portionat a rate of Rs 3 per 440 cm?.2.

Answer»

volume of the remaining part of the solid = (pi)r^2 h - 1/3 (pi)r^2 h

= 2/3 (pi) r^2 h

Density is given as 10gm/cm3 ,meaning mass of every 1cm3=10gms

It is given that mass of remaining portion = 24.64kg = 24640gms

then,2/3 * 22/7 *r^2 *24* 10 =24640r^2 = 49r = 7

Slant height of cone l= sqrt[(24)^2 + (7)^2] = sqrt(625) = 25

surface area of the remaining portion = 2 pi r h + pi r^2 + pi r l= pi*r(2h + r + l)= 22*7/7(2*24 + 7 + 25)= 22(48 + 32)= 22(80)= 1760 cm^2

Cost of painting per 440 cm^2 = Rs 3Cost of painting 1760 cm^2= 1760*3/440= 4*3= Rs 12
